摘要
针对现有可视化技术不能有效显示高维多目标优化问题的难题,提出了一种基于决策偏好信息的n维图表可视化技术。首先,针对两种不同的决策情况分别提出对应的目标信息共享机制;然后,根据目标共享信息将分层后的Pareto前沿,通过子图表进行绘制,有效显示了各维目标数据信息、性能优劣变化趋势和决策者的偏好信息。基于此思想设计了可视化模型并通过实验加以分析,达到了方便决策者对Pareto最优解集进行分析和决策的目的。
        In order to overcome the shortcomings that currently visualization technology cannot display high dimension multi-objective optimization problems effectively,a new graphical visualization technology of n-dimensional Pareto front based on the weighted preference information is proposed.Firstly,the corresponding objective information sharing mechanism for the two different decision-making situations is proposed.Secondly,according to the sharing information the Pareto front will be stratified and drawn by graphs.It effectively shows the data information of each dimension objective,the variation tendency towards performance and the preference information for decision-makers.This paper devises the visualization model and provides the extensive experimental analyses so as to analyze the Pareto optimal solutions for decision-makers.
